Why do drains stop working?
There are many reasons why drains might need repairing. Often it’s due to the use of old pipework. Old pipes are susceptible to corrosion and can deteriorate over the years.

More and more technology is becoming available on the market, which allows drains to be repaired without having to dig up and disturb the ground. Drain relining is the most common type of no dig technology.
Drain relining consists of impregnating a polyester sleeve with resin and inserting it into the drain covering any cracks, holes, mis-aligned joints entry points for roots even rats. Then using air inversion or water inversion we inflate the sleeve. The sleeve will harden over a few hours and allow us to remove the inflation hose leaving you with a sealed length of pipework with no joints. You lose approximately 6mm diameter which will not affect the drain flow but you will gain effectively a new drain run.
Digging up the ground or excavating is usually the last resort when trying to clear a blocked drain, however sometimes this is the only way to repair the drain or solve the problem. If a drain has collapsed then excavating is usually the only option, unless diverting the drain would be easier and more cost effective.
When carrying out this type of work we use CCTV equipment to pinpoint the exact location of the blocked drain to ensure that the excavation is being carried out in the correct place with the depth being known before we commence work. All excavations regardless of the surface ie tarmac, paving slabs, block paving or turf will be put back to the same levels and finishes the job began with.

Some home insurers might tell you that you have to use their approved contractor for any drain repairs, however, this is not necessarily true.
Your insurance policy provides financial compensation for costs incurred by you as a result of an insured peril. If you are the property owner, then legally you can insist on using an approved contractor of your choice, not necessarily the insurer’s choice.
